Transaction 31523bf7e939b46a57bfed4583326d957c8bee0bd168ff84fffbcd86842c19a3
1 Input
1 Output
-
31523bf7e939b46a57bfed4583326d957c8bee0bd168ff84fffbcd86842c19a3:0
- value
- 2583066
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c0881deebf0a2d779889b95ede1c8e616c2ae09f OP_EQUAL
- address
- 3KF2iwksSzqp2jsKiLiKCQeL8mMvuLLFTk